Crikey - the standard exhaust pipework is very restrictive, so mating that just to a backbox will be strangling a lot of power from your car
Make sure both cats have been removed if you're going to run 1.2 bar boost. The restriction the cats create causes very high EGTs and this can fry the stock ceramic turbo blades Should be insanely quick BPU at 1.2 bar boost - mine runs stock 0.9 bar boost and will run low 13 second 1/4 miles all day -------------------- ![]()
